Why is air an element?

User Avatar

Anonymous

8y ago
Updated: 3/3/2022

Air is a mixture of several gaseous elements, such as oxygen and nitrogen, and compounds, such as carbon dioxide.

In the sense of the four elements, water, fire, earth, and air, air is an element.

Is air an element?

No, air is not considered an element. Air is a mixture of different gases, primarily nitrogen and oxygen, along with small amounts of other gases like carbon dioxide and argon. Elements are basic substances that cannot be broken down further by chemical means.
